Job overview

You  will have the responsibility within MSE trust, to provide advice and treatment for patients over the age of 50 that are identified as at risk of fragility fracture and osteoporosis.

This includes the identification, assessment including use of FRAX, DXA and blood investigations, monitoring and management of this group of patients. Ensuring good communication between primary and secondary care.

Increasing awareness and training for both patients and staff in reducing the risk further fracture. Maintain the RCP Fragility fracture database.

NB: This post will initially be based at Southend Hospital for training. Upon completion of competencies, post holders will be working at Basildon and Broomfield hospitals. 

Main duties of the job

The successful candidate will assist in the day-to-day running of the Fracture Liaison Service, in the development and implementation of pathways for patients who have a fragility fracture. 

  • Identify patient from the daily trauma meetings, TAC and ward patients.
  • Act as a resource and provide advice, information and support with caring of these patients. 
  • Conduct own nurse-led outpatient clinics, working autonomously without direct supervision. 
  • Ability to discuss complex cases with the clinical lead for FLS
  • Maintain the RCP fragility fracture database
